Bolt Technology Corp. is selling its motors and clutch division in North Haven to a Wisconsin company for $5.3 million, with Bolt expecting to record a $500,000 gain on the deal.
Norwalk-based Bolt”™s primary business is selling seismic devices that are towed from vessels to help oil companies locate underground deposits. In its fiscal third quarter ending in March, Bolt had a $3.4 million profit on $16.7 million in revenue.
New Berlin, Wis.-based A&A Manufacturing Co. Inc. is buying Bolt”™s Custom Products Corp. division in North Haven, which makes small clutches, brakes and motors for use in pulleys, mechanized gates, machinery and appliances.
